One day I hopped in a taxi
and we took off for the airport.
We were driving in the
right lane when suddenly a black car jumped out of a parking space right in
front of us.
My taxi driver slammed
on his brakes, skidded, and missed the other car by just inches! The driver of
the other car whipped his head around and started yelling at us.
My taxi driver just smiled and waved at the guy. And I mean, he
was really friendly. So I asked, 'Why did you just do that?
This guy
almost ruined your car and sent us to the hospital!'
This
is when my taxi driver taught me what I now call, 'The Law of the Garbage
Truck.'
He
explained that many people are like garbage trucks. They run around full of
garbage, full of frustration, full of anger, and full of disappointment.
As
their garbage piles up, they need a place to dump it and sometimes they'll dump
it on you. Don't take it personally.
Just
smile, wave, wish them well, and move on. Don't take their garbage and spread
it to other people at work, at home, or on the streets.
The
bottom line is that successful people do not let garbage trucks take over their
day.
